At Courthouse Square on July 27, the City of Redwood City is set to hold a “Celebration of Life” honoring Steve Penna, the owner and publisher of The Spectrum Magazine and passionate community advocate who passed away on June 1.

The celebration, which will happen in connection with the “Journey Revisted” concert in Courthouse Square. From 3 p.m. to 5:30 p.m., the celebration of Penna’s life will be MC’d by Alpio Barbara and include performances by Studio S, the Redwood City Community Theatre and Sofia Costantini, who will perform a song.

The Journey Revisited concert will follow from 6 p.m. to 8 p.m.

“The north section of Courthouse Square will also be closed off for the family and friends of Steve Penna from 3 p.m. to 8 p.m.,” the city said.

News of Penna’s death shocked the community. In Climate Magazine’s report on his passing, Editor Janet McGovern described Penna as both “well-known and well-liked,” citing his years of community advocacy via his monthly magazine and presence at gatherings all over the city.
